SEA Behavioral Services is a Tier 3 program for students who need support with their social-emotional needs in order to be successful in the school setting. SEA paraprofessionals work under the supervision of social workers and special educators to provide support based on individual student needs based on each student's Individual Educational Program (IEP). Typical duties include data collection, support in the general education classroom, and small group supervision. Qualified candidates will have experience working with teenagers in an educational setting, will be able to maintain appropriate boundaries, and will be able to provide support for student experiencing emotional dysregulation using research based strategies.
